Norwesco Insurance Company Limited (Norwesco) was
incorporated in Bermuda on September 14, 1979. On the date of
incorporation, Norwesco was wholly owned by Brady-Hamilton
Stevedore Company (Brady-Hamilton), a stevedoring company that
was then unrelated by ownership to Seattle Stevedore Co. On
November 9, 1979, Seattle Stevedore Co. purchased a 50-percent
interest in Norwesco. On November 15, 1982, Seattle Stevedore
Co. purchased Brady-Hamilton. Also on November 15, 1982,
Norwesco merged its portfolio into Hanseatic, and, shortly
thereafter, Norwesco liquidated.
On June 30, 1983, Services Group acquired Crescent Wharf and
its subsidiaries. Crescent Wharf had formed Executive Insurance
Company (Executive) in Bermuda in 1980. Crescent Wharf
contracted with Insurance Company of North America (INA), a
licensed U.S. insurance company, concerning Crescent Wharf's LHW
Act risks. INA then contracted with Executive to pass on 100
percent of the risks. Effective January 1, 1984, Executive
entered into a portfolio transfer agreement with Hanseatic.
Eagle was incorporated in the State of Washington on June 7,
1978. On August 6, 1982, Seattle Stevedore Co. purchased a 100-
percent interest in Eagle. On January 1, 1985, Services Group
